Popular actress and filmmaker, Funke Akindele has encouraged women to make self-care a priority, describing it as necessary rather than selfish.
In a post shared on Instagram, the actress said she learnt to attend to her mental, physical, and spiritual well-being through activities such as resting, praying, and spending time at the spa or salon.
Akindele noted that women often dedicate much of their energy to others and stressed the importance of replenishing themselves.
She advised that self-care does not need to be costly, adding that rest, sleep, prayer, walking, and finding peace of mind are effective ways to maintain balance.
She wrote, “Self-Care Saturday!!!!!! Over time, I’ve learned that taking care of yourself is not selfish; it’s necessary. From resting, praying, and spending time at the spa or salon to taking care of my mental, physical, and spiritual health, I’ve learned to prioritise myself, too.
“As women, we pour so much into others, but you can’t pour from an empty cup. Fill yourself up too. Love yourself. Be kind to yourself.
Take care of yourself in the little ways you can. Self-care doesn’t always have to be expensive. Sometimes it’s simply resting, sleeping, praying, taking a walk, or giving yourself peace of mind”.
